Transaction

59d18bc07d7aa8233ba7af4f7f49fd4ad692febd7dcffa49039dc3e7251f4e4b
539,361 confirmations
Timestamp
1455320924
Block398,149
Fee10,000 sats
Fee rate44.2 sats/vB
view on mempool.space

Inputs & Outputs